كائن :: العلاقة :: الإعداد

التحميل الان

كائن :: العلاقة :: الإعداد الترتيب والملخص

الإعلانات

  • Rating:
  • رخصة:
  • Perl Artistic License
  • السعر:
  • FREE
  • اسم الناشر:
  • Kineticode, Inc.
  • موقع ويب الناشر:
  • http://search.cpan.org/~dwheeler/Object-Relation-v0.1.0/lib/Object/Relation/Setup/DB/SQLite.pm

كائن :: العلاقة :: الإعداد العلامات


كائن :: العلاقة :: الإعداد وصف

كائن :: العلاقة :: وحدة الإعداد يمكن إعداد كائن :: مخزن بيانات العلاقة. كائن :: العلاقة :: وحدة الإعداد يمكن أن تقوم بإعداد كائن :: العلاقة بيانات Data.Synopsis استخدم كائن :: العلاقة :: الإعداد؛ My $ Setup = Object :: العلاقة :: الإعداد-> جديد (Params)؛ Setup-> الإعداد. منشئ المصنع يخلق وإرجاع كائن إعداد جديد. بشكل افتراضي، فإنه يقبل المعلمات التالية: ClassDertermines التي الفئة الفرعية من الكائن :: العلاقة :: الإعداد للاستخدام. يمكن تحديد الفئة كاسم فئة كاملة، مثل الكائن :: العلاقة :: الإعداد :: DB: PG، أو إذا كان في الكائن :: العلاقة :: مساحة اسم الإعداد، يمكنك فقط استخدام ما تبقى من الفصل الاسم، على سبيل المثال، DB :: PG. بمجرد كائن :: Relation :: قام برنامج الإعداد بتحميل الفئة الفرعية، وسوف يتم تخفيفها إلى منشئها الجديد (). المعلمة الفئة الافتراضية إلى DB :: SQLite ما لم يتم استدعاء المنشئ مباشرة مباشرة على الفئة الفرعية، وفي هذه الحالة سيتم استخدام هذه الفئة.Class_Dirsan مجموعة من الفئات للبحث عن الفصول الدراسية التي ترث من كائن: العلاقة :: Base. سيتم تمرير هذه إلى طريقة Load_Classes للكائن :: العلاقة :: مخطط؛ على هذا النحو، فإن القيمة النهائية في القائمة قد تكون اختياريا ملف :: Find :: كائن القاعدة. الإعدادات الافتراضية إلى إذا لم تكن محددة. قيمة Voolean القيمة التي تشير إلى ما إذا كان يجب أن يكون الإعداد محددا أم لا methodssschema_class بلدي Schema_class = Object :: علاقة :: SETUP-> Schema_ClassReturns اسم الكائن :: العلاقة :: Schema Subclass التي يمكن استخدامها لتوليد رمز المخطط لبناء مخزن البيانات. افتراضيا، ترجع هذه الطريقة نفس الاسم باسم كائن الكائن :: Setup Subclass، ولكن مع "Store" استبداله ب "مخطط" .store_class My $ Store_Class = Object :: العلاقة :: Setup-> Store_ClassReturns اسم الكائن :: العلاقة :: التعامل مع الفئة الفرعية التي تدير الواجهة إلى متجر البيانات للكائن: طلبات العلاقة. بشكل افتراضي، ترجع هذه الطريقة نفس اسم اسم الكائن :: العلاقة: Subclass الإعداد، ولكن مع "Build" تمت إزالتها. Interface InterfaceInstance AccessorSverbose $ Verbose = $ Setup-> Verbose؛ إعداد $-> Verbose ($ Verbose)؛ قيمة منطقية تزيئة ما إذا كان يجب أن يكون الإعداد أم لا verbose.class_dirs mydirs = setup- $ setup-> class_dirs؛ إعداد $-> class_dirs (@ dirs)؛ يحصل أو يحدد قائمة الدلائل التي سيتم البحث عن الفصول الدراسية التي ترث من كائن :: Relation :: Base. سيتم تمرير هذه إلى طريقة Load_Classes للكائن :: العلاقة :: مخطط؛ على هذا النحو، قد تكون القيمة النهائية في القائمة اختياريا ملف اختياريا :: Find :: Object Object.Instance MethodsSetup $ setup-> الإعداد؛ إعداد مخزن البيانات. هذه طريقة مجردة يجب تجاوزها في Subclasses.load_schema $ setup-> load_schema؛ تحميل كائن كائن :: كائن مخطط مع جميع المكتبات الموجودة في المسار المحدد بواسطة سمة class_dirs. لماذا؟ يقوم هذا بتحميل جميع المكتبات في نظام كائن مثبت بالفعل :: منصة العلاقة، بما في ذلك، بالطبع، كئات نظام العلاقة :: ثم يمكن بناء قاعدة بيانات كاملة بما في ذلك فئات النظام وفئات التطبيقات. هذا مفيد حقا بالنسبة للاختبارات فقط، على الرغم من leotify $ setup-> nofify ("تبدو جيدة ..."، $ /)؛ رسائل إعلام الإعداد المخرجات. يطبع ببساطة جميع الرسائل إذا كانت سمة Verbose صحيحة. متطلبات: perl.


كائن :: العلاقة :: الإعداد برامج ذات صلة

CGI :: Multivaluedhash.

cgi :: multivaluedhash هي وحدة نمطية للحير التي يمكنها تخزين البيانات المشفرة عناوين URL ومعالجتها. ...

174

تحميل